The Human Rights Courts and other mechanisms to combat impunity in Indonesia

Research output: Contribution to journalJournal articleResearchpeer-review

  • Fergus Kerrigan
  • Paul Dalton
Original languageEnglish
JournalArticle 2
Volume5
Issue number2
Pages (from-to)13-24
Number of pages12
ISSN1811-7023
Publication statusPublished - 2006

Number of downloads are based on statistics from Google Scholar and www.ku.dk


No data available

ID: 156052560